Tubby Time

    When Ellie was still a baby, I was given some very wise advice from a dear friend.  Routines are critical!  So, at about 6 months, we began a very systematic routine of dinner, playtime, tubby time, bedtime story, prayers, and bed.  It worked like a charm, and Ellie is out almost every night the moment we start her prayers and bedtime song.
